    3. Dunn Co. News, Wisconsin May 5th, 1889 Died at the home of Ben Shaw in the town of Rock Creek on April 25, the 76th anniversary of his birth, John Shaw. Deceased was born in Ohio and was one of the earliest settlers of the town of Rock Creek. He served four years for the U.S. Army as a member of the battles of Shiloh, Kenesaw Mts., Atlanta and accompanied Sheman to the sea. He was formerly a member of Chas. Coleman Post G.A.R. of Durand but the last few years made his home at the Soldiers Home in Milwaukee. Last Friday he arrived to spend the summer with his son. He was apparently well, Tuesday morning, but suddenly espired while sitting in a chair. Searching for his parents, siblings Rebecca and Charles who married Mary......and possibly Ira? Mary in Ca.

    3. Here are the children of Jabez Shaw and Mary Noden, along with their birth dates and spouses. The first one or two were born in Tamaqua PA, the rest in Peoria County, Illinois Fanny or Fanne 25 Nov 1860 (married George Knight and Robert Lane) Annie or Nan 5 Dec 1855 (married Tom Sherratt) Maggie 3 April 1857 Ruth or Lute 5 Dec 1862 (married Aaron Parkins) Jabez 19 Jan 1865 (married Mary Bernard) Joseph 15 April 1867 Richard 31 May 1868 (he moved to southern Colorado and married Elizabeth Cook) Mary or Mate 25 Dec 1873 (married Tom Hodson) Nellie 25 Dec 1873 (married Carl Poland) Mabel 14 May 1876 (married a man named Caulderhead) Noden 13 Feb 1880 Bobbalee
